Chugach Electric Assn Inc in Alaska
Power plant fleet — U.S. Energy Information Administration (Forms EIA-860/860M).
Power plants in Alaska
6
Nameplate capacity
552.5 MW
Generating units
14
Share of state capacity
22.77%
By technology
| Technology | Plants | Capacity |
|---|---|---|
|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ine | 2 | 244.8 MW |
| Natural Gas Fired Combined Cycle | 1 | 203.9 MW |
| Conventional Hydroelectric | 2 | 63.8 MW |
| Batteries | 1 | 40 MW |
Plants
| Plant | Technology | Units | Capacity |
|---|---|---|---|
| Southcentral Power Project | Natural Gas Fired Combined Cycle | 4 | 203.9 MW |
| George M Sullivan Generation Plant 2 |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ine | 3 | 193.9 MW |
| Hank Nikkels Plant 1 | Natural Gas Fired Combustion Turbine | 2 | 50.9 MW |
| Eklutna Hydro Project | Conventional Hydroelectric | 2 | 44.4 MW |
| International Battery Substation (IBSS) | Batteries | 1 | 40 MW |
| Cooper Lake | Conventional Hydroelectric | 2 | 19.4 MW |
Source: U.S. Energy Information Administration, Forms EIA-860 and EIA-860M. "Share of state capacity" is this operator's nameplate capacity in Alaska as a percentage of all in-state nameplate capacity.
